Echo 620sx on demo

Got this out on demo for a few days to see how it coped. VERY impressed. Fired it into something first thinnings Sitka this morning and second thinning this afternoon and it handled everything beautifully. It came with a 20" bar on and I have to admit that it cut just as well, if not better than my stihl 362c on a 16". I had to tweak the carb after the first fill because throttle response was poor and then it was running lean but after that it was excellent. The only fault I found with it was the petrol cap tightened up too much when cutting and needed a plug key to get it off. At 420 plus VAT and a 2 year warranty I reckon I've found my next saw 😁
